#e463eb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#e463eb is composed of 89.4% red, 38.8% green and 92.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 3% cyan, 57.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 7.8% black. It has a hue angle of 296.9 degrees, a saturation of 77.3% and a lightness of 65.5%. #e463eb color hex could be obtained by blending #ffc6ff with #c900d7. Closest websafe color is: #cc66ff.

Shades and Tints of #e463eb

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#fceefd is the lightest one.
